Before anybody starts freaking out ...

We've been getting a lot of connect/reconnect spam over at #vc on slashnet.org . After trying to warn people I've taken to just banning their nick temporarily. Hopefully the affected people will debug, see that they have been banned, connect with a new nick and see the topic (or this message) and then fix their connect/reconnect problem.

Again, these bans are temporary just to get your attention to fix the problem. Sign in temporarily with a different nick if you need debug help.

Logged in the other day and there were only me and an OP in the #vc channel. That have never happened before. So what's going on, have everyone moved to some other server or something?
 
It says there are 36 people in the channel right now, mind you at any time only five are not idling.
Perhaps you connected to a server that was in a netsplit?
 
There was definitely a netsplit yesterday ... I think that spaniels.slashnet.org was isolated, so if you hit that server you get just that one lonely user.

The load balancing is done using DNS. Just disconnect and try again until you get to a server that is not isolated/siloed.
